Information Resource Center (IRC)
The Information Resource Center (IRC) is part of the Public Affairs Section of the American Embassy in Kabul, Afghanistan. The IRC promotes better understanding of the United States of America by providing authoritative, relevant and timely information about current issues, as well as about the people, history, culture, values and institutions of the United States of America.
IRC aims to serve those who, in connection with their work, need information about the United States Government’s foreign and domestic policies, history, culture, and values.
The IRC collection includes reference books, periodicals, scholarly journals, English language collection, CD-ROMs, Video Collection, and electronic databases (Lexis-Nexis, Factiva, EBSCO, Proquest, etc.).
IRC resources are intended to meet the needs of government officials, media, non-governmental organizations, business community, scholars and students, and others with professional-level interest in the United States.
IRC staff will assist with inquiries and research by telephone, and e-mail using the latest electronic resources.
The Information Resource Center is not open to the general public. Journalists, academics, and researchers wishing to visit the IRC must make an appointment by telephone or e-mail. Appointment hours are Sunday-Thursday from 9:00 a.m. - 4:00 p.m.
